We often blame the structure of the Church for our lack of vocations nowadays, but what we fail to live is our vocation within the Church. Theresa did not let her sex slow down the vocation she had within the Church. Because she was true to her vocation she was a powerful voice in a male dominated bureaucracy that was in chaos and is recognized as a true Doctor of the Church. We must do more than just grow where we are planted, we must grow the plant we are to its fullness. A sad nun is a bad nun...I am more afraid of one unhappy sister than a crowd of evil spirits…. What would happen if we hid what little sense of humor we had? Let each of us humbly use this to cheer others.
--------------------------------------------------------------------------------- The story goes that Theresa was knocked off her donkey into the mud and injured her leg. “Lord,” she said, “I thought we were friends...why would you let this happen?” Reportedly the Lord responded, “That is how I treat my friends.” Teresa answered, “And that is why you have so few of them!”
